Shield Your Garden Crops with Armor
Team Grow Armor is a foliar-applied crop protectant made from kaolin clay that forms a protective coating to help reduce sunburn/sunscald stress and help deter insect feeding and egg-laying on your plants and developing fruit.
What Armor Helps With
- Sunburn & Sunscald Stress: Helps reduce sun stress during intense summer heat and temperature swings (especially on crops like tomatoes).
- Fruit Pest Pressure: Helps deter insect feeding and egg-laying on developing fruit—especially plum curculio.
- Common Garden Pests: Also helps deter pests such as cucumber beetle (cucumbers), squash vine borer (squash/pumpkin/zucchini), plus stink bugs, thrips, aphids, mites, leafhoppers, caterpillars, beetles, whiteflies, and scale.
- Seasonal Tree Protection: Can also support fruit trees with protection from winter sun scald.

How to Use Armor
- Mix: Mix 2 or 3 cups per gallon of water and shake.
- Spray: Spray evenly on selected leaves, stems, and fruits.
- Reapply: Reapply every 2–4 weeks, after rain, or as needed.
Which Rate Should You Use?
- 2 cups per gallon: Apply to leaves and stems to help reduce sunburn/sunscald stress during intense sun and temperature swings.
- 3 cups per gallon: Apply directly to developing fruit to help deter insect feeding and egg-laying—especially plum curculio.
